Mozilla Updates Firefox to Fix Security Gaps
Matt Hicks of eWeek says:
The Mozilla Foundation updated the Firefox Web browser Tuesday in order to patch a series of security vulnerabilities, including widely publicized browser spoofing issue and a frame-injection issue.
